air matresses
My family is planning a 16 day trip to Disney in April 2003. We have made reservations at the All Star Movies Resort. Would a twin size air matress fit in the room? Our two sons do not wish to have to share a bed and would like to use an air matress. Anyone with any knowledge about this matter please let me know. Thanks

Sure, it will fit, but I would make sure that you have one that you can blow up and take down quickly, since you won't want it on the floor all day and you won't have any place to really store it. You can tell by the room layout that there will be room, but not much.

May I suggest that you request the Toy Story section? It is the closest to the food court, the bus stop, the play ground and fairly close to the pool. It is really great area (for kids and grown ups!!)
Anyway, back to your question....We have taken a "cot" for our son who was 2 1/2 at the time (instead of using a crib) and we pushed the cot against the wall, and then we pushed the bed against the cot. No one ever said we couldn't have it there, but then again, we never asked. And we only had housekeeping in 1 or 2 times over our trip, so it wasn't like there were several people in our room everday to see it. I'm sure you can call the resort directly (407-939-7000) and eask for the front desk to see if they will allow it. Have fun planning and have a wonderful trip!
